CTDEDIT was used to remove records corrupted by shed wakes; salinity was cleaned. --------------------------------------------------------------------- Transmissivity and PAR data are nominal and unedited except that some records were removed in editing temperature and salinity. Fluorescence data were removed because of severe problems with spikes and higher than usual values at depth suggesting problems with the cable. The data may be obtained from the chief scientist. The precision of the SBE dissolved oxygen channel is difficult to estimate because the comparison with bottles was very noisy, but roughly, the DO should be considered: • ±0.15ml/l from 0-100db • ±0.5ml/l from 100-400db (Values tend to be too high) • ±0.2ml/l from 400-600db (Values tend to be slightly high) • ±0.04ml/l from 600-2000db (Values tend to be slightly low) • ±0.01ml/l below 2500db For details on the processing see processing report: 2010-01-proc.doc. ********************************************************************************** Transmissometer #1005DR was calibrated in March 2008, and drifted significantly but steadily until July 2009; then a sudden shift occurred, so that maximum values between September 2009 and July 2010 were very low, ~25%/m. In August 2010 a study was made of transmissivity that led to a decision to apply post-processing corrections to all cruises between March 2008 and June 2010. Transmissivity data from this cruise were corrected by multiplying the original values by correction factor 2.26, which was based on the assumption that deep offshore transmissivity should be about 62%/m.
